Output e88a64c63406d6722f8c8de8e36d78c72732db1c53c48f6fc70d32d0cfb40cf1:1

value
725567257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ab1648dda09217fd2b36557d3cb189701c1507 OP_EQUAL
address
34fkW23t7wHZiSPEBsyCcQzFRrvGauRN6T
transaction
e88a64c63406d6722f8c8de8e36d78c72732db1c53c48f6fc70d32d0cfb40cf1
spent
true